IT Systems Engineer - 100% office based, Dunstable, to £35,000
We are partnering with an established FMCG business in Luton who are seeking a skilled IT Systems Engineer to support the design, and maintenance of core IT infrastructure. This role will focus on ensuring reliable, secure, and scalable systems while providing high-level technical support across the business. The successful candidate will have strong networking and Microsoft 365 expertise and a proactive approach to system performance, cyber security, and continuous improvement.
As the IT Systems Engineer your key responsibilities will include:
Maintain IT infrastructure including servers, storage, and network systems
Administer Microsoft 365 services (Exchange, Teams, SharePoint, OneDrive)
Maintain network hardware including routers, switches, firewalls, and wireless systems
Manage and troubleshoot LAN/WAN/VPN environments and optimise network performance
Monitor cybersecurity measures, backups, and disaster recovery processes
Provide Level 2/3 technical support and resolve complex IT issues
Maintain technical documentation and system configurations
Collaborate with internal stakeholders and external vendors on upgrades and maintenance
Support and train end users on IT systems and best practices
Key Skills & Experience
Strong experience with Microsoft 365 administration and security
Solid networking knowledge (TCP/IP, DNS, DHCP, VLANs, VPNs)
Experience with Windows Server, Active Directory, and Azure AD
Knowledge of firewalls, endpoint protection, and wireless technologies
PowerShell scripting and automation experience desirable
Excellent problem-solving, communication, and organisational skills
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ment
Qualifications
Degree in IT, Computer Science, or related field (or equivalent experience)
2 - 3years experience in IT infrastructure or systems engineering
Relevant certifications (e.g., Microsoft, CompTIA, CCNA/CCNP) desirable
